The story began with a developer named (known online as Marty McFly ), a former NVIDIA employee. He developed a shader for the post-processing tool ReShade that could simulate ray-traced lighting and shadows in almost any game, even those without native ray tracing support. It worked by using the game's "depth buffer" to calculate how light should bounce off surfaces—a technique often called "screen-space" ray tracing. 2. The Paywall Controversy
